Foundation crack repair services focus on identifying and addressing cracks that develop in a building’s foundation. These services typically involve thorough inspections to assess the severity and location of cracks, followed by targeted repair techniques. Common methods include epoxy injections to seal small cracks and underpinning or wall anchors for larger or more complex issues. The goal is to restore the structural integrity of the foundation, preventing further damage and ensuring the stability of the entire property.
Cracks in foundations can lead to a range of problems, including u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and more serious structural concerns. Over time, untreated cracks may allow water infiltration, which can cause interior damage, mold growth, and deterioration of building materials. Foundation crack repair services help mitigate these risks by stabilizing the affected areas, preventing further cracking, and reducing the likelihood of costly repairs down the line.

Labor Costs - The cost for professional foundation crack repair labor typ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. Larger or more complex cracks may require additional work, increasing overall expenses.
Materials and Supplies - Materials such as epoxy injections or polyurethane foam generally cost between $100 and $600 per repair. The choice of materials impacts the total cost, with higher-quality options often being more expensive.
Size and Severity of Cracks - Small, hairline cracks may cost as little as $200 to repair, while larger or multiple cracks could range from $1,000 to $4,000 or more. The severity and number of cracks influence the overall cost estimate.
Additional Repairs - If foundation issues require extra services like waterproofing or soil stabilization, costs can increase significantly, sometimes adding $2,000 to $10,000 or more to the project. Local pros provide assessments to determine necessary repairs and associated cost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ation cracks? Visible cracks in walls,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ick may indicate foundation issues requiring repair services.
How do professionals typically repair foundation cracks? Repair methods often include ep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or wall stabilization, depending on the crack type and severity.
Can foundation cracks be repaired without extensive work? Some minor cracks can be repaired with specialized sealants or injections, but a thorough assessment by local pros is recommended for proper solutions.
Are foundation crack repairs permanent? Repair techniques aim to address the issue effectively, but ongoing monitoring and maintenance may be advised to ensure long-term stability.
